Listen "Building a Brand That Solves a Problem 94% of Women Struggle With"
Episode Synopsis
What if the thing you thought made you different was actually something almost every woman experiences?In this episode of Lemonade Leaders, we explore how one founder turned a common yet unspoken issue, breast asymmetry, which affects 94% of women, into a purpose-led business transforming women’s confidence. Kate Taylor is the founder of Evenly, a supportive community that unites women and provides effective, non-surgical solutions for breast asymmetry.From engineering innovative bra inserts to creating a supportive community, this conversation dives into: Turning lived experience into a brand with purpose Why women’s health conversations still face stigma The realities of building a business as a mother Finding fulfilment through helping othersA powerful reminder that the best ideas often start with solving your own problem, and helping others along the way.Learn more about Kate and Evenly on the website and Instagram.Find us on TikTok and Instagram @lemonadeleaders
